110100101122 has 16 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 180169157952. Its totient is φ = 50044012720.
The previous prime is 110100101113. The next prime is 110100101149. The reversal of 110100101122 is 221101001011.
110100101122 is digitally balanced in base 3, because in such base it contains all the possibile digits an equal number of times.
It is a junction number, because it is equal to n+sod(n) for n = 110100101099 and 110100101108.
It is an unprimeable number.
It is a polite number, since it can be written in 7 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 1081728 + ... + 1179124.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(11260572372).
Almost surely, 2110100101122 is an apocalyptic number.
110100101122 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(70069056830).
110100101122 is a wasteful number, since it uses less digits than its factorization.
110100101122 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.
The sum of its prime factors is 148793.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 4, while the sum is 10.
Adding to 110100101122 its reverse (221101001011), we get a palindrome (331201102133).
It can be divided in two parts, 1101001011 and 22, that multiplied together give a palindrome (24222022242).
The spelling of 110100101122 in words is "one hundred ten billion, one hundred million, one hundred one thousand, one hundred twenty-two".
